  1. Blueridge, GA

 

Blueridge is the most mountainous and scenic region in Georgia. There are many activities to do in Blueridge including water rafting, hiking, zip lining and much more. Craft breweries and restaurants dot the area. Antique trains head to nearby mountain villages along the Blue Ridge Scenic Railway. Trails run through the Chattahoochee National Forest to Long Creek and Fall Branch waterfalls.

3. Wasilla, Alaska

 

Wasilla is a city in Matanuska-Susitna Borough, United States and the sixth-largest city in Alaska. Wasilla is home to the Iditarod Trail Race Headquarters. The museum has dogs, sled rides, and a full history of the traditional Alaskan race. The city also has many recreational areas and wildlife.

 

 

 

4. Cohutta Wilderness

 

Georgia’s Cohutta Wilderness is filled with lush forests, cascading waterfalls, crystal-clear rivers and some of the most remote hiking trails in the state. This is the perfect place to hike, camp, fish, and canoe. A planned trip to this place makes for the perfect adventure.

 

 

 

5. Lula Lake

  

Lula Lake Land Trust is an 8,000-acre land trust that includes Lula Lake and Lula Falls in the area around Lookout Mountain, Georgia outside Chattanooga, Tennessee. The area includes hiking trails, waterfalls, and viewpoints.

7. Sunset Rock on Lookout Mt.- Tennessee

 

This 3.5-mile trek is worth every step. The scenery is outstanding. There are clearly defined trails for the way up. These trails are full of titanic rocks which offer an excellent hike experience. Once you reach the top you will be rewarded with one of the best views Tennessee has; with winding rivers, mountain ranges that go on for miles, and lush forests.

9. St.Thomas

 

St. Thomas is an island in the Caribbean with crystal clear waters and sandy white beaches. The island has amazing tourist activities including snorkeling, swimming with sharks, diving, boating, and many more extravagant activities. St. Thomas also has a rich history of pirates and old sailor tales of the seas.
